Output 21d863a91beaded17afdaa7552b1e2f7ea2ec4b58f03a08d4c950e2ce8d83a82:84

value
2097152
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 1630a7bfd3ad45df46e244c6caae1e5f6a4415b819d61e14a8c2194d760739ba
address
bc1pzcc2007n44za73hzgnrv4ts7ta4yg9dcr8tpu99gcgv56as88xaqq7dnre
transaction
21d863a91beaded17afdaa7552b1e2f7ea2ec4b58f03a08d4c950e2ce8d83a82
spent
true